Upcycled Planters

Empty tin cans, old mugs, or even worn-out boots can be upcycled into charming planters for your indoor or outdoor plants. Get your hands on some paint, decoupage materials, or just keep them rustic for a boho vibe.

Repurposed Furniture

Give that old wooden chair or dresser a new lease on life with a fresh coat of paint or some creative distressing techniques. Add new knobs or handles for an extra touch of personality.

DIY Wall Art

Turn old picture frames, fabric scraps, or reclaimed wood into stunning wall art pieces. Create a gallery wall with a mix of upcycled frames and artwork for a personalized touch to your space.

Repurposed Lighting

Get creative with old mason jars, wine bottles, or even tin cans to craft unique lighting fixtures for your home. String lights in a painted mason jar or create a chandelier from upcycled wine bottles for a whimsical ambiance.

Benefits of Upcycling

  • Reduces waste and promotes sustainability
  • Allows for creative expression and personalized decor
  • Cost-effective way to revamp your space
  • Helps in reducing carbon footprint and environmental impact
